What is a Cooker Fan?
A cooker fan, also referred to as a kitchen hood or range hood, plays a crucial role in kitchen ventilation. It is a home appliance specifically created to remove airborne grease, smoke, steam, and odors that are produced throughout cooking. Cooker fans can differ considerably in style, size, and performance, catering to varied kitchen designs and cooking routines.
The Importance of Cooker FansAir Quality Improvement
Among the primary functions of a cooker fan is to improve indoor air quality. Cooking can produce high levels of humidity and volatile natural compounds (VOCs), which can result in breathing problems and other health issue. A properly operating fan removes these contaminants, ensuring a healthier cooking environment.
Fire Safety
Cooking includes heat and sometimes flames, which can lead to fire threats, particularly if grease particles build up. Cooker fans help reduce the risk of fire by aerating potentially unsafe smoke and fumes away from the kitchen.
Odor Control
Particular meals can produce strong odors that stick around long after cooking is done. Cooker fans actively get rid of these odors, contributing to a more pleasant kitchen environment.
Energy Efficiency
Modern cooker fans are developed to be energy-efficient. By guaranteeing correct ventilation, they can lower the requirement for air conditioning and other cooling methods, eventually saving energy.

When picking a cooker fan, it is necessary to think about the following features:
Suction Power: Measured in cubic feet per minute (CFM), this figures out how effectively the fan can eliminate smoke and smells.Sound Level: Check the sones rating; lower sones show quieter operation. Size: Ensure the fan is proportional to the size of the cooktop for optimal efficiency.Filtration System: Look for grease filters, ideally dishwasher-safe, to reduce maintenance.Venting Options: Decide in between ducted (venting outside) or ductless (recirculating air) designs based upon kitchen design.Maintenance Tips for Cooker Fans
To prolong the life and efficiency of cooker fans, routine upkeep is necessary. Here are some maintenance ideas:
Clean Filters Regularly: Grease accumulation can impede efficiency. Clean metal filters every month and replace charcoal filters every 6 months.Examine the Ducts: Ensure that ducts are clear of blockages and lint.Clean Down Surfaces: Periodically wipe metal surfaces to avoid rust and preserve look.Check for Wear: Regularly look for any irregular sounds or reduced airflow, suggesting a possible problem.Professional Servicing: Consider having a professional inspection every year to make sure optimal efficiency.Regularly Asked Questions (FAQs)1. How do I know which size cooker fan to select?
The size of the cooker fan ought to ideally be 6 to 8 inches larger than the cooking surface area. An appropriate size will guarantee maximum efficiency in air filtering and odor removal.
2. Can I install a cooker fan myself?
While some fans feature DIY installation options, it’s always a good idea to consult a professional for correct setup, specifically with ducted systems.
3. How frequently should I change the filters?
Metal filters should be cleaned up monthly, while charcoal filters ought to be changed every 6 months, or more often in heavy-use kitchens.
4. What type of fan is best for a small kitchen?
Under-cabinet or wall-mounted fans are typically the very best options for smaller sized kitchens due to their compact size and efficiency.
5. Are ductless cooker fans effective?
Ductless fans can be efficient for certain cooking scenarios but generally do not remove moisture as thoroughly as ducted systems, and they may require more frequent filter modifications.
